Our first lesson is about shutter speeds. I won't show you my slow speed that was supposed to be blurry so we would see the difference. (It was)

Here is my fast shutter speed image.
Everything done using manual, even the focus.
F9, 2500, ISO 800, RAW

http://www.prestophoto.com/photos/image/921920?refresh=1

my set up was outside on the picnic table. A black t-shirt for a backdrop and a old shampoo bottle filled with water in my left hand. It would have worked better with a helper.
